What is 💈️ called?
💈️ is called the Barber pole emoji.
Also known as barbershop pole, barberβs pole, or barber sign. These terms reflect common wording, regional usage, or how the symbol looks; Unicodeβs official name is barber pole.

More details
Officially named barber pole. Its code point is U+1F488. It was introduced in Emoji 1.0.

Visual description
A striped pole in red, white, and blue spirals, showing the traditional symbol of barbershop services.
The striped pole marks barber services; colour traditions vary by country. Colours, proportions, orientation, and fine details vary by platform.
